7. A farmer plans to build the small silo shown to store chicken feed. What is the circumference of the base of the silo if it can hold a maximum of 132 cubic feet of feed? 6 It 15 It​

The circumference of the base of the silo that the farmer plans to build to store chicken feed is 28.8 ft.

What is a cone and a circle?

A cone is simply a 3-dimensional geometric shape with a flat base and a curved surface pointed towards the top.

The volume of a cone is expressed as;

V = (1/3)πr²h

Where r is radius of the base, h is the height of the cone and π is constant pi ( π = 3.14 )

A circle is simply a closed 2-dimensional curved shape with no corners or edges.

The circumference of a circle is expressed mathematically as;

C = 2πr

Where r is radius and π is constant pi ( π = 3.14 )

Given the data in the question;

  • Volume of the cone ( silo ) V = 132ft³
  • Height of the silo h = 6ft
  • Radius r = ?

We substitute our values into the expression above find the radius of the base of the silo.

V = (1/3)πr²h

132ft³ = (1/3) × 3.14 × r² × 6ft

132ft³ = 6.28ft × r²

r² = 132ft³ / 6.28ft

r² = 21.0191ft²

r = √21.0191ft²

r = 4.58ft

Now, since the radius of the base of the silo is 4.58ft, the circumference of the base will be;

C = 2πr

C = 2 × 3.14 × 4.58ft

C = 28.8ft

Therefore, the circumference of the base of the silo that the farmer plans to build to store chicken feed is 28.8 ft.
